Hydrogen bonding in nitroaniline analogues: Hydrogen-bonded sheets in 2-amino-4,6-dimethoxy-5-nitropyrimidine and π-stacked hydrogen-bonded sheets in 4-amino-2,6-dimethoxy-5-nitropyrimidine

In 2-amino-4,6-dimethoxy-5-nitropyrimidine, C6H8N4O4, the molecules are linked by one N-H...N and one N-H...O hydrogen bond to form sheets built from alternating R22(8) and R66(32) rings. In isomeric 4-amino-2,6-dimethoxy-5-nitropyrimidine, C6H8N4O4, which crystallizes with Z′ = 2 in P1macr;, the two independent molecules are linked into a dimer by two independent N-H...N hydrogen bonds. These dimers are linked into sheets by a combination of two-centre C-H...O and three-centre C-H...(O)2 hydrogen bonds, and the sheets are further linked by two independent aromatic π-π-stacking interactions to form a three-dimensional structure.

Certain N-[(pyridyl or pyrimidyl)aminocarbonyl]arylsulfonamides, such as the compound methyl 2-[[N-(3-cyano-4,6-dimethylpyridin-2-yl)aminocarbonyl]aminosulfonyl]benzoate, possess herbicidal activity.
